Frequently Asked Questions

How is this national list of atopic dermatitis specialists built?
This page includes physicians in Convene Health's public directory whose profile lists Atopic Dermatitis as a clinical focus area, ranked by composite score (research output, peer recognition, frequency of care, and outcomes signals). Each profile is sourced from the NPI registry, peer-reviewed publication data, board certification records, and the physician's own bio where available.
What should I look for when choosing a atopic dermatitis specialist?
Start with clinical fit — the right specialist for atopic dermatitis depends on the specific subtype and severity of your condition. Compare credentials, hospital affiliations, years of experience, peer-reviewed publications, and how the profile describes their approach. Many top specialists are concentrated at academic medical centers; if you have flexibility on location, the top of this list is a strong starting set.
